African-American Poetry (20th Century)
Contains nearly 9,000 poems from African American poets of the 20th century.
The Database of Twentieth-Century African-American Poetry documents the unique voices of 62 of this century's critically acclaimed African-American poets, including Langston Hughes, Jean Toomer, Imamu Amiri Baraka, Audre Lorde and Rita Dove.

Search tips:
For truncation searching use the * character to represent 1 or more characters in your search term. For example, searching for music* will find musical and musician, and the phrase made in he* will find made in heaven, made in heuen, and made in hell.
For finding cognate forms use the ? character to represent 0 characters or 1 character in your search term. For example, searching for colo?r will find color and colour, and wom?n will find woman and women.
